Output e18d66156c3c9519c8a789ffb502b6c71fab62cade291d9214ce759fc74bfac3:1

value
303973323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 291f14d89b3777004c828385b71a697975fdfd3f OP_EQUAL
address
35SSrz3sKjfP3QiAp4FHDNcJgcTEX3WsaZ
transaction
e18d66156c3c9519c8a789ffb502b6c71fab62cade291d9214ce759fc74bfac3
spent
true